盐酸维那卡兰 用途与合成方法
生物活性
Vernakalant hydrochloride 是一种混合电压和频率依赖性的 Na+ 和 K+ 通道阻断剂。Vernakalant 抑制 Kv1.5 channelwt,Kv1.5 channelI508F,Kv1.5 channelT479A,IC50 分别为 13.35±0.93 μM。
靶点
IC50: 13.35±0.93 μM (Kv1.5 channel wt ), 0.61±0.03 μM ( I508F ), 1.63±0.09 μM (Kv1.5 channel T479A )
体外研究
Block of Kv1.5 by Vernakalant Hydrochloride is mediated after channel activation, because Vernakalant causes a relatively rapid onset of block of channel current upon depolarization but little evidence of resting or “tonic” block of the channel. In the presence of 10 μM Vernakalant, rapid block is apparent after channel opening, and a steady-state current level is rapidly reached. The most important effect is the reduction in potency for Vernakalant centered at I502A, which had an IC 50 of 329±19 μM (n=4-10), compared with a control IC 50 of 13.4±0.9 μM (n=5-23), which is a 25-fold decrease in potency. V505A, I508A, T480A, and C500A showed lesser reductions in potency on Kv1.5, of between 3- and 4-fold. I508Y in our experiments increased the IC 50 for Vernakalant on Kv1.5 to 24.7 μM, again similar to the reported value for hERG.
